Override Consoles and Cheat Codes

But that’s not all – Fortnite Override is also introducing Override Consoles, which will appear on Battle Island in every match, allowing players to rewrite the rules of the game. It’s a clever move, but also a recipe for disaster, as players will be able to buff their squad or broadcast their location to the entire server. And then there are the Cheat Codes, which will give players access to all sorts of crazy abilities, like tossing a Tetris Rift into the mix or using Sonic’s Power Sneakers to speed around the map. New Weapons and Items

As if all the crossovers and new features weren’t enough, Fortnite Override is also introducing a slew of new weapons and items to the game. Players will be able to get their hands on Midas’ Masterpiece pistol, Mega Man’s Mega Buster, and even the Kingdom Key from Kingdom Hearts. And that’s not all – new items and outfits will be arriving in the Item Shop all season, featuring characters from Pac-Man, Cyberpunk: Edgerunners, and more.
